Hiring a private investigator is the best solution in circumstances where you need to track down someone or you need to find out secret information about a person. Not all detectives will do their jobs efficiently so you must do your own research in order to find the right person. You must know that some investigators only specialize in a particular type of investigation.
Investigators who specialized in electronic investigation will conduct the majority of the investigation via internet, electronic database and telephone in their office. On the other hand, private detectives that follow people will do their work outside of the office. If you intend to track down someone in another area, make sure the detective you hire is also from that area. To look for a professional private investigator, there are many places you can reference such as telephone directory, and web directory. You can get referrals from your friend who have previously hired a private detective. Besides your friend, you can also obtain recommendations from people like FBI, and sheriffs.
The private investigator that you hire must hold an appropriate license according to the state’s law. You can find out the licensing number by contacting the state licensing board. There are a few states that do not require the investigators to hold license such as Alabama and Mississippi. He should also be insured so that you will be protected in the event that something happen during the investigation. Carrying an adequate amount of insurance is one of the requirements for getting licensed.
The evidence proof that is provided to you must be legal and usable at the court. This is because the report of must be handed over to your lawyer who will represent you at the court. Your information must be kept in 100% confidentiality and no leak them out to third parties. It is important that the private detective you hire is a specialist based in the area where the private investigations will be carried out.
Professional private investigators will be an authority in their field. They are knowledgeable and should be able to give you answers to all your questions regarding the investigation. The private detective must have a physical office. He must outline his fees clearly so that you know how much it will cost you to hire him. They will abide by the code of ethics when carrying out the investigation. If the case that is handled is located out of country, the private investigator should have experiences in carrying out international inquiries.
Before hiring, you should arrange for an initial meeting with the private investigator. During the initial consultation, you can ask questions like how long he has been in the field, education background and whether they have any experience in representing clients in the court. The investigator will let you know what information he need from you to carry out the investigation. You must be comfortable in communicating with the private investigator as you will be working with him for a long time. You will be providing your sensitive information to him so it is important that he is someone you can trust.
